A rolling pin is a kitchen tool used to flatten and shape dough for baking purposes.
Key Features
- Wooden or metal construction
- Various lengths and diameters
- Smooth rolling surface
- Handles on both ends for easy gripping
Pros
- Helps evenly roll out dough for consistent baking results
- Can be used to create uniform thickness in pie crusts and cookies
- Durable and long-lasting when properly cared for
Cons
- May require some strength to use effectively
- Can be cumbersome to store in a small kitchen
